    Why Choose Open Source iBug Reporting Tools?

    First off, why even bother with open-source? Well, there are several compelling reasons. Open-source tools are generally free, which is a huge win for startups and smaller teams. They also offer a level of customization that proprietary software often can't match. You get to tweak the code, add features, and tailor the tool to your exact needs. Plus, there’s the community aspect. Open-source projects thrive on collaboration, meaning you have a whole network of developers ready to help if you run into trouble. It's like having a team of experts at your disposal, all working together to make the tool better.

    When you're looking at open source bug reporting tools, you're not just getting a piece of software; you're joining a community. This can be incredibly valuable, especially when you're facing tricky bugs or need advice on how to improve your reporting process. Many open-source projects have active forums, mailing lists, and chat channels where you can connect with other users and developers. This sense of community can make a big difference in how quickly you can resolve issues and get the most out of your tools.

    Another advantage of open-source tools is transparency. You can see exactly how the software works, which can be crucial for security and compliance reasons. You're not relying on a black box; you have full access to the code and can audit it yourself or hire someone to do it for you. This level of transparency can give you peace of mind, knowing that you're not using software that might have hidden vulnerabilities or backdoors. Moreover, open-source tools often have a longer lifespan than proprietary software. Because the code is open and available, anyone can fork the project and continue development if the original maintainers move on. This means that you're less likely to be stuck with outdated software that's no longer supported.

    2. MantisBT

    MantisBT is another great open-source option, especially if you're looking for something web-based. It’s written in PHP and supports various databases like MySQL, PostgreSQL, and MS SQL. MantisBT is known for its simplicity and ease of use. It’s straightforward to set up and has a clean, intuitive interface. This makes it a great choice for smaller teams or projects where you don't want to spend a lot of time configuring a complex system.

    3. Redmine

    Redmine is more than just a bug tracker; it’s a full-fledged project management tool. It includes features for issue tracking, time tracking, wikis, and forums. If you're looking for an all-in-one solution, Redmine might be the perfect fit. It's written in Ruby on Rails, making it relatively easy to install and customize. Redmine is known for its flexibility and its ability to handle complex projects with multiple teams and stakeholders.

    4. Trac

    Trac is a lightweight, web-based project management and bug tracking system. It’s designed to be simple and easy to use, while still providing the essential features you need to manage your projects effectively. Trac is particularly well-suited for smaller teams and projects where you don't need all the bells and whistles of a more complex system. It integrates seamlessly with version control systems like Git and Subversion, making it easy to track changes and associate them with specific issues.

    Best Practices for iBug Reporting

    To get the most out of your iBug reporting tool, follow these best practices:

    • Be Clear and Concise: Provide detailed information about the bug, including steps to reproduce it.
    • Include Screenshots and Videos: Visual aids can help developers understand the bug more quickly.
    • Prioritize Bugs: Classify bugs based on their severity and impact on the user experience.
    • Assign Bugs to the Right People: Ensure that bugs are assigned to the developers who are best equipped to fix them.
    • Track Progress: Monitor the progress of bug fixes and provide regular updates to stakeholders.
